WebYou can measure the holding torque, by mounting a little lever to the motor (e.g. r =10 cm=0.1m long) which the motor pushes onto e.g. a kittchen scale. The mass m (in Kilograms, e.g. m =34g=0.034kg) measured by the scale can then be used to calculate the force, which is F = m * g, where g is the earth gravity constant (approx. 9.81 m/s²). WebNov 21, 2024 · Using an H-bridge to Control Direction If we need to control the direction of the motor, we need to reverse the current through it and the most common way to do it is using an H-bridge. The H-bridge contains four switches in a bridge type configuration with motor in the center.
